#3609c7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3609c7 is composed of 21.2% red, 3.5%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.9% cyan, 95.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 254.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 40.8%. #3609c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c12ff with #00008f.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3609c7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3609c7 has RGB values of R:54, G:9, B:199 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 3541447.

Shades and Tints of #3609c7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010b is the darkest color, while #f9f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3609c7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#64616f is the less saturated color, while #3201cf is the most saturated one.
